1
Fork 0
mirror of git://git.sv.gnu.org/emacs.git synced 2026-02-13 03:06:23 -08:00
emacs/lisp/progmodes
Michael Mauger 9250002f81 SQL Mode, Version 2.6
* progmodes/sql.el: Version 2.6
	(sql-dialect): Synonym for "sql-product".
	(sql-find-sqli-buffer, sql-set-sqli-buffer-generally)
	(sql-set-sqli-buffer, sql-show-sqli-buffer, sql-interactive-mode):
	Set "sql-buffer" to buffer name not buffer object so multiple sql
	interactive buffers work properly.  Reverts misguided changes in
	earlier work.
	(sql-comint): Make sure different buffer name is used if "*SQL*"
	buffer is for a different product.
	(sql-make-alternate-buffer-name): Fix bug with "sql-database"
	login param.
	(sql-oracle, sql-sybase, sql-informix, sql-sqlite, sql-mysql)
	(sql-solid, sql-ingres, sql-ms, sql-postgres, sql-interbase)
	(sql-db2, sql-linter, sql-product-interactive, sql-rename-buffer):
	Accept new buffer name or prompt for one.
	(sql-port): Default to zero.
	(sql-comint-mysql): Handle "sql-port" as a numeric.
	(sql-port-history): Delete unused variable.
	(sql-get-login): Default "sql-port" to a number.
	(sql-product-alist): Correct Postgres prompt and terminator
	regexp.
	(sql-sqlite-program): Dynamically detect presence of "sqlite" or
	"sqlite3" executables.
	(sql-sqlite-login-params): Add "*.sqlite[23]?" database name
	pattern.
	(sql-buffer-live-p): New function.
	(sql-mode-menu, sql-send-string): Use it.
	(sql-mode-oracle-font-lock-keywords): Improve SQL*Plus REMARK
	syntax pattern.
	(sql-mode-postgres-font-lock-keywords): Support Postgres V9.
	(sql-mode-sqlite-font-lock-keywords): Hilight sqlite commands.
2010-09-10 23:17:02 -04:00
..
.gitignore
ada-mode.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
ada-prj.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
ada-stmt.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
ada-xref.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
antlr-mode.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
asm-mode.el * progmodes/asm-mode.el (asm-mode): Use define-derived-mode. 2010-05-15 00:10:22 -04:00
autoconf.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
bug-reference.el (bug-reference-url-format): Mark as `safe-local-variable' if the value 2010-04-28 12:14:41 -04:00
cap-words.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
cc-align.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
cc-awk.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
cc-bytecomp.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
cc-cmds.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
cc-compat.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
cc-defs.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
cc-engine.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
cc-fonts.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
cc-langs.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
cc-menus.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
cc-mode.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
cc-styles.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
cc-vars.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
cfengine.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
cmacexp.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
compile.el * lisp/progmodes/compile.el (compilation-error-regexp-alist-alist): 2010-09-08 17:53:08 +02:00
cperl-mode.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
cpp.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
cwarn.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
dcl-mode.el Replace Lisp calls to delete-backward-char by delete-char. 2010-05-24 22:11:08 -04:00
delphi.el (delphi-previous-indent-of): Indent case blocks within record 2010-07-14 23:12:37 -04:00
ebnf-abn.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
ebnf-bnf.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
ebnf-dtd.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
ebnf-ebx.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
ebnf-iso.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
ebnf-otz.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
ebnf-yac.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
ebnf2ps.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
ebrowse.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
etags.el * lisp/progmodes/etags.el (tags-file-name): Mark safe if stringp (Bug#6733). 2010-08-14 19:01:42 -04:00
executable.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
f90.el Derive Fortran modes from prog-mode. 2010-05-20 18:13:57 -07:00
flymake.el * progmodes/flymake.el (flymake-start-syntax-check-process): Use 2010-08-18 20:24:52 +02:00
fortran.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
gdb-mi.el * net/tramp.el (tramp-handle-start-file-process): Check only for 2010-07-29 15:13:11 +02:00
glasses.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
grep.el * progmodes/grep.el (grep-read-files): Fix multi-pattern aliases. 2010-05-21 23:43:04 +03:00
gud.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
hideif.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
hideshow.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
icon.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
idlw-complete-structtag.el Add "Version:" and "Package:" Lisp file headers. 2010-08-29 16:10:43 -04:00
idlw-help.el Add "Version:" and "Package:" Lisp file headers. 2010-08-29 16:10:43 -04:00
idlw-shell.el Add "Version:" and "Package:" Lisp file headers. 2010-08-29 16:10:43 -04:00
idlw-toolbar.el Add "Version:" and "Package:" Lisp file headers. 2010-08-29 16:10:43 -04:00
idlwave.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
inf-lisp.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
js.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
ld-script.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
m4-mode.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
make-mode.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
mantemp.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
meta-mode.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
mixal-mode.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
modula2.el
octave-inf.el Add "Version:" and "Package:" Lisp file headers. 2010-08-29 16:10:43 -04:00
octave-mod.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
pascal.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
perl-mode.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
prolog.el * lisp/progmodes/prolog.el (smie): Require. 2010-08-18 13:01:15 +02:00
ps-mode.el Add "Package:" file headers to denote built-in packages. 2010-08-29 12:17:13 -04:00
python.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
ruby-mode.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
scheme.el Introduce a new comment style "c" flag. 2010-08-12 16:44:16 +02:00
sh-script.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
simula.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
sql.el SQL Mode, Version 2.6 2010-09-10 23:17:02 -04:00
subword.el * isearch.el (isearch-yank-word-or-char): Pull next subword 2010-05-21 01:33:09 +03:00
tcl.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
vera-mode.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00
verilog-mode.el Let htmlfontify recognize face aliases (Bug#6279). 2010-05-27 11:28:58 -04:00
vhdl-mode.el New syntax-propertize functionality. 2010-09-11 01:13:42 +02:00
which-func.el which-func.el (which-func-format): Split help-echo text into lines. 2010-08-03 18:39:37 +02:00
xscheme.el Add 2010 to copyright years. 2010-01-13 00:35:10 -08:00